Duties and Responsibilities:
- Acts as customer relations interface between customers and the reference laboratories.
- Answering customer questions and resolving issues, engaging other Company resources as appropriate, such as providing lab test results, coordinating follow-up tests on samples, clarifying test results, and other issues.
- Researches questions and ensures ongoing customer satisfaction.
- Strong verbal and written communication skills
- Fluency in basic computer skills
- Ability to adhere to laboratory standard operating policies and procedures
- Must be able to multi-task, ability to be a team player, English proficiency required.
- Data entry (accessioning) of specimen details into laboratory system
- Distribute results to clients via phone, fax or remote printers
- Adhere to standard operating procedures for abnormal specimens and discrepancies.
- Dispatching of field personnel
- Receives specimens from clients for processing
- Verifies all specimens that come in are labeled appropriately and that they match the labels on the requisition to ensure that there are no issues with patient identity and reporting
- Prepares specimens received for testing in reference laboratory
- Enters patient demographics into the electronic medical record
- Reviews and Accessions specimens and testing orders for laboratory analysis
- Assists technologists and technicians with the operation of standard laboratory instruments
- Perform routine laboratory assistant duties according to agency standards and protocols
- Perform specimen or reception check, and records information into Laboratory information System
- Performs proper storage of specimens after testing and properly discard according to SOPM
- Cleans work area, and surrounding laboratory after completion of work day
- Requisition Review and restock department daily
